一 包全名与包名
包全名:操作的包是没有安装的软件包时,使用包全名。而且要注意路径。
包名:操作已经安装的软件包时,使用包名,是搜索/var/lib/rpm/中的数据库。
二 RPM安装
rpm -ivh 包全名
选项:
-i(install)安装
-v(verbose)显示详细信息
-h(hash)显示进度
--nodeps 不检测依赖性 正真服务器上是不允许使用该选项。
三 RPM升级
rpm -Uvh 包全名
选项:
-U(upgrade)升级
该命令兼容安装,因此可以替代安装命令
四 RPM卸载
rpm -e 包名
选项:
-e(erase):卸载
-- nodeps 不检查依赖性
卸载的顺序是安装顺序的反顺序,正真服务器上是不允许使用该选项
五 RPM查询
1、查询是否安装
rpm -q 包名
查询包是否安装
选项:
-q: 查询(query)
rpm -qa
查询所有已安装的RPM包
选项:
-a:所有(all)
2、查询软件包详细信息
rpm -qi 包名
选项:
-i:查询软件信息(information)
-p:查询未安装包信息(package)
3、查询包中文件安装位置
rpm -ql 包名
选项:
-l:列表(list)
-p:查询未安装包信息(package)
4、查询系统文件属于哪个RPM安装包
rpm -qf 系统文件名
选项:
-f:查询系统文件属于哪个软件包(file)
5、查询软件包的依赖性
rpm -qR 包名
选项:
-R:查询软件包的依赖性(requires)
-p:查询未安装包信息(package)
六 RPM包默认安装位置
相关推荐
本文将详细介绍RPM命令的各种参数及其使用方法。 #### 二、RPM 基本介绍 RPM 是一种用于管理软件包的工具,它允许用户安装、卸载、升级、验证和管理软件包。RPM 软件包通常包含源代码编译后的二进制文件以及配置...
在Linux环境中,RPM(Red Hat Package Manager)是管理软件包的一种强大工具。它被广泛应用于Red Hat、Fedora、CentOS等基于RPM的发行版中。通过RPM,用户可以轻松地安装、卸载、升级、验证以及管理软件包。下面将...
在 Linux 系统中,RPM(Red Hat Package Manager)是一种广泛使用的软件包管理工具,主要用于安装、卸载、升级、查询以及验证软件包。RPM 作为一种重要的包管理器,在 Red Hat 及其衍生发行版(如 CentOS 和 Fedora...
在Linux系统中,RPM(Red Hat Package Manager)是一种广泛使用的软件包管理系统,主要用于管理、安装、卸载及升级软件包。通过RPM,用户可以轻松地处理各种类型的软件包,从而简化了在Linux环境下的软件管理流程。 ...
### Linux RPM 命令详解 #### 概述 RPM (Red Hat Package Manager) 是...通过掌握 RPM 的基本命令和选项,用户可以更加高效地管理自己的 Linux 系统。无论是日常使用还是系统维护,了解 RPM 都是一项必不可少的技能。
Linux中的RPM(Red Hat ...通过熟练掌握这些RPM命令,用户可以在Linux环境中高效地管理和维护软件,确保系统的稳定运行。RPM不仅简化了软件的安装过程,还提供了丰富的查询和维护功能,使得软件管理变得更加方便。
"常用Linux命令rpm包"指的是包含了若干常用Linux命令的RPM软件包,这些命令在日常系统管理和故障排查中非常实用。以下是对这些命令的详细解释: 1. **netstat**:网络状态工具,用于查看网络连接、路由表、接口统计...
在Linux系统,特别是基于CentOS的环境中,`rpm`(Red Hat Package Manager)是一个非常重要的命令行工具,用于安装、管理、查询和更新软件包。当你意外删除了`rpm`相关的文件,可能会导致`rpm`命令无法正常使用。在...
在 Linux 操作系统中,RPM(Red Hat Package Manager)是一种广泛使用的软件包管理工具,主要用于安装、卸载、升级、查询以及验证软件包。RPM 通过提供一系列标准化的命令帮助用户轻松地管理软件包。本文将详细介绍 ...
### RPM在Linux下的核心操作详解 ...通过正确使用RPM命令及其选项,用户可以有效地管理系统的软件环境,确保软件的顺利安装和稳定运行。掌握RPM的这些关键操作,对于任何Linux用户而言都是至关重要的技能。
Linux服务器的管理和配置是IT运维工作中的重要环节,其中RPM命令是管理Linux系统中RPM软件包的主要工具。RPM代表Red Hat Package Manager,它是一个用于安装、查询、升级和删除软件包的系统,广泛应用于基于RPM的...
Linux rpm命令 Linux rpm 命令用于管理套件。 rpm(redhat package manager) 原本是 Red Hat Linux 发行版专门用来管理 Linux 各项套件的程序,由于它遵循 GPL 规则且功能强大方便,因而广受欢迎。逐渐受到其他发行版...
RPM命令用于安装、升级、查询和移除软件包,是Linux系统管理中不可或缺的一部分。以下是关于RPM命令的详细说明: 1. **安装命令**: 使用`rpm -ivh`来安装RPM包。例如,`rpm -ivh example.rpm`会将example.rpm包安装...
在本场景中,我们讨论的是在Linux环境下利用RPM包来安装和管理`telnet`服务。 首先,我们来看`xinetd`这个包。`xinetd`,即“eXtended Internet Services Daemon”,是一个超级服务器,它可以控制并运行多种网络...
在Linux操作系统中,`unzip`命令用于解压缩`.zip`格式的文件,而`rpm`则是一个软件包管理器,主要用于安装、升级、查询、验证RPM(Red Hat Package Manager)格式的软件包。本篇文章将深入探讨如何在Linux系统中通过...
Linux RPM 包管理是 Linux 操作系统中的一种软件包管理机制,用于安装、卸载和管理软件包。RPM(Red Hat Package Manager)是 Linux 中的一种软件包管理工具,能够对软件包进行安装、卸载、查询和升级等操作。 一、...